N
noun
A speech defect involving the inability to pronounce sibilant sounds correctly.
Example Sentences
"The child had a cute lisp that endeared him to his classmates."
"Many people with a lisp may benefit from speech therapy."
"Her lisp became less noticeable as she grew older."
V
verb
To speak with a lisp or to pronounce sibilant sounds improperly.
Example Sentences
"He tends to lisp when he gets nervous."
"The actor had to lisp for his role in the film."
"Sometimes she would lisp when she was tired or distracted."
